Things to Know About Your Colubrid 

Lifespan & Size 

On average, adult colubrid snakes can grow 2-6 feet long, and will live a lifespan of 6-8 years. 

Diet

Behavior

Colubrid snakes have a very energetic temperament.  Quick to move, and love to get into small spaces.  With patience and proper handling, your colubrid snake can be calm and gentle as well! 

We recommend you keep your snake on a consistent feeding schedule and avoid handling your snake during feeding days. 

 

 

Habitat

Due to Colubrid size, we recommend at least a 20-gallon terrarium for a baby Colubrid and a 40–75-gallon terrarium for a full-grown Colubrid. They need a thermostat-controlled heat pad on one side of their terrarium with a hide over this spot. They, of course, need bedding to avoid directly touching the heated area through the glass. We recommend Repti-Chips or your favorite snake bedding. On the opposite side of your terrarium would be a decent size water bowl big enough for them to soak inside of.
